“…In contrast, ghrelin inhibits lipid oxidation, decreasing activity and gene expression of the liver isoform of carnitine palmitoyltransferase 1 (CPT1A) (Barazzoni et al 2005;Sangiao-Alvarellos et al 2009;Theander-Carrillo et al 2006). …”

“…In the hypothalamus, central and peripheral ghrelin treatments enhance protein levels of AMPK and this activation and alterations on lipid metabolism mediate the Page 17 of 37 A c c e p t e d M a n u s c r i p t 17 orexigenic effects of ghrelin (Andersson et al 2004;Kohno et al 2008;Kola et al 2005Kola et al , 2008Lopez et al 2008). In fed animals peripheral chronic and acute ghrelin treatments provoked AMPK activation in the heart, while in liver and adipose tissue it was inhibited and no effect was detected on skeletal muscle (Barazzoni et al 2005;Kola et al 2005). In this work we showed that ghrelin neutralization caused lower AMPK total protein levels after 48 hours of refeeding compared with their controls, just like during 48 hours of fasting.…”
